The Kenilworth Centennial Committee will host a St. Patrick�s Day Dinner and Celebration on March 17 at the Knights of Columbus hall, 191 Market Street, from 6 p.m. to 11 p.m. Cost of admission is $15.

Participants will enjoy a full-course corned beef and cabbage buffet dinner and entertainment featuring performances by the Deirdre Shea School of Irish Dance, bagpipers and other talented local performers (including Rudy Cammarota), a sing-along with Irish music, and music for listening and dancing pleasure provided by DJ Brian Keller.  The event also will include recognition of Kenilworth�s Centennial Baby, McKenna Ryan Jeans.  A 50/50 will be held.

Advance ticket purchases are recommended, as space is limited.  If desired, tables for groups of eight to 10 people may be requested and reserved in advance.  Tickets can be obtained at R. O. Cammarota Agency and Mancino Travel Agency.  Proceeds will help fund Kenilworth�s various centennial-related community activities.
